China’s Strategic Embrace of AI and the Global South Amid U.S. Trade Tensions
Amidst the ongoing trade rivalry with the United States, China is strategically investing in Artificial Intelligence (AI) and strengthening ties with the Global South. This article delves into Xi Jinping’s vision, exploring how China aims to harness AI technologies and solidify its geopolitical influence, while positioning itself as a major global player.
China’s AI Ambitions
China’s investment in AI is not just a technological pursuit, but a critical component of its national strategy. By advancing AI capabilities, China seeks to lead the fourth industrial revolution, transforming traditional industries and creating new opportunities for economic growth.
AI as a Geopolitical Tool
In leveraging AI as a geopolitical tool, China aims to enhance its global influence. By excelling in AI technology, China strengthens its position in international trade and politics, countering U.S. dominance.
Building Alliances with the Global South
Xi Jinping’s outreach to the Global South is an integral part of China’s strategy. By building stronger economic partnerships with these nations, China creates new markets for its AI technologies, fostering economic cooperation and mutual growth.
Impact of the US-China Trade War
The US-China trade war adds complexity to this global power dynamic. China’s push towards AI and the Global South acts as a counterbalance, reducing its reliance on Western allies and exploring new pathways in its economic landscape.
The Future of Global Influence
Looking ahead, China’s proactive engagement with AI and the Global South could redefine international power structures. As it fortifies its technological and economic prowess, China’s global influence is poised to expand significantly.
